Clay roof leak repair services focus on identifying and fixing leaks that develop in roofs constructed with clay tiles. These services typically involve inspecting the roof to locate the source of the leak, removing damaged or compromised tiles, and replacing or sealing them to prevent further water intrusion. Skilled contractors may also perform repairs on underlying roofing structures or flashing to ensure the roof remains watertight. Properly executed repairs help extend the lifespan of clay tile roofs and maintain their aesthetic appeal while protecting the interior of the property from water damage.
Leaks in clay roofs can lead to a variety of problems if left unaddressed. Water intrusion may cause structural deterioration, including rotting wood, damaged insulation, and compromised roofing supports. Additionally, leaks can result in mold growth, which poses health risks and can be costly to remediate. Water stains and damage to ceilings or interior walls are common signs of ongoing leaks. Addressing these issues promptly through professional repair services can prevent more extensive and expensive repairs in the future.

Cost Range - The typical cost for clay roof leak repairs can vary between $300 and $1,200, depending on the extent of the damage and repair complexity. For minor leaks, costs are usually closer to the lower end of the spectrum. Larger repairs or extensive damage may push costs toward the higher end.
Material and Labor - Expenses often include both labor and materials, with labor costs averaging $50 to $100 per hour. Material costs for clay tiles and related supplies can range from $10 to $30 per square foot of roof area needing repair.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all cost may fluctuate based on roof size, accessibility, and the severity of the leak. Additional repairs, such as replacing damaged tiles or underlying support, can increase the total expense.

What causes clay roof leaks? Clay roof leaks can result from cracked or damaged tiles, improper installation, or aging materials that develop gaps over time.
How can I identify a leak in my clay roof? Signs include water stains on ceilings, damp spots on walls, or visible damaged tiles during inspections.
Are repairs to clay roof leaks temporary or permanent? The durability of repairs depends on the extent of damage and the quality of the work performed by local service providers.
What is the typical process for repairing a clay roof leak? A professional inspection is conducted to identify the source, followed by targeted repairs or tile replacements as needed.
